Hong Kong Airlines just launched a bold overhaul of its Fortune Wings Club loyalty program. Now, passengers earn points based on spending instead of flight distance. Therefore, travelers get rewarded for their real financial contribution, making each trip more meaningful.
Starting in July 2025, this new model gives travelers more control and clear benefits. As a result, members understand how to maximize points with every booking. Moreover, elite members receive extra points as bonuses, which makes loyalty even more attractive.
At the same time, Hong Kong Airlines has improved its award ticket system to boost value. For example, flights to Osaka now cost fewer points, encouraging travelers to book more trips. Because of these changes, the airline hopes to build stronger relationships with frequent flyers.
Meanwhile, both Economy and Business Class passengers enjoy these updates. Additionally, Hong Kong Airlines has expanded long-haul routes to cities like Vancouver and Sydney. Thus, the airline strengthens its global network while improving the entire travel experience.
Alongside these improvements, the airline has enhanced its co-branded credit card. Travelers now earn points on everyday spending, which speeds up reward collection. Besides, cardholders get travel insurance, lounge access, and huge discounts during limited-time sales.
Furthermore, these exclusive promotions allow members to book flights or upgrades at half the points. Consequently, passengers enjoy premium experiences without stretching their budgets. Hong Kong Airlines wants to make loyalty simple and rewarding, encouraging passengers to travel more often.
